The Glenn Eagles will square off against the Hawthorne Math & Science Academy Aviators at 3:00 p.m. on Wednesday. Both come into the contest bolstered by wins in their previous matches.
Glenn is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Saturday. While the 1-1 score might suggest a draw, it was Glenn who was credited with the victory. Glenn got it done in the shootout by posting four goals to Flintridge Prep's two. The Eagles' winning goal came courtesy of Juan D. Martinez.
Hawthorne Math & Science Academy gave up the first goal on Saturday, but they didn't let that get them down. They walked away with a 3-1 win over Nuview Bridge. The victory was nothing new for the Aviators as they're now sitting on three straight.
Glenn's win was their third straight at home, which pushed their record up to 13-9. Those victories came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they scored 12 goals over those three matchups. As for Hawthorne Math & Science Academy, their victory bumped their record up to 14-5.
